What do you do on wikis, then?

A lot of my IRL-friends ask me, "What do you do on Wikipedia? On Wikia?" I do a lot more than just write stuff. Besides, I mainly write on wikis and topics that interest me. On Wikia, I am a regular on two wikis - The Last Stand Wiki, and The Sims Wiki, as mentioned above.

I primarily write and add content on Wikia wikis, especially on those that I have an interest in. On Wikipedia, I am a vandal-fighter and recent changes patroller. I help monitor incoming edits and review them, reverting them if they're deemed harmful to the encyclopedia. Due to the high-frequency of edits that are published on Wikipedia every minute (it's an average of 100 edits per minute, which fluctuates depending on the time of day and the amount of traffic), I use an arsenal of third-party tools to assist me and other editors in their duties, namely Twinkle, Huggle, STiki, and popups. To be honest, sometimes I wish those tools were available on Wikia as well, though I did manage to get popups working on Wikia, and I use it constantly. When recent changes patrolling, you're constantly presented with diffs of new edits, so a recent changes patroller must be fluent with wiki-markup language. Not a problem for me - again, I owe Wikia one because that's how I got fluent with the language.
